The management and staff at this new Jack Astor's are really going the extra mile to make a good first impression.
I've visited this location four times since it opened. I've had some of the best service that I've seen at a chain restaurant. The wait staff are friendly and attentive. The location is big with plenty of seating. There's a nice patio that beats the other options in the area. They also have lots of TVs everywhere for watching whatever game is on.
On one visit, we went here for lunch. The two of us were seated at 12:32 - they wrote the time on the table - and they made a passing reference to their in and out in 40 minutes lunch thing. At 12:58 we were happily chatting away when someone who appeared to be the kitchen manager came out and apologized for the "excessive wait", said "we can do better than that time" and told us that our meal was free. We were blown away. On another visit, they were so attentive that one of my colleagues described it as "the best service of all time".
They seem to have lots of extra staff there right now so I can't be certain that they'll be able to maintain the level of service, but they're off to a great start.
One area for improvement - on our very first lunch visit some guy came around with the pepper shaker and asked if we want "papa" on our food. None of us could really understand his accent. He then proceeded to put enormous amount of pepper on my meal, even after I told him to stop.
Otherwise, great start, Jack Astor's! You have my business.
